数据库设计说明书Word文档格式.docx
《数据库设计说明书Word文档格式.docx》由会员分享,可在线阅读,更多相关《数据库设计说明书Word文档格式.docx(15页珍藏版)》请在冰豆网上搜索。
3.2.6Position(职位).............................................................................................7
3.2.7EmployeeFiles(员工档案).............................................................................8
)................................................................................83.2.8RAPRecords(奖惩记录
3.2.9RAPRecords()................................................................................8奖惩管理
3.2.10EmployeeContract(员工合同).......................................................................8
3.2.11LeavingRecord(离职记录)............................................................................9
3.2.12TitleEmploymentRecords(职称聘任记录).......................................................9
3.2.13CertificateRecords(证书获得记录)................................................................9
3.2.14TrainInfo(培训情况)..................................................................................10
3.2.15CourseGrade(科目成绩)............................................................................10
3.2.16TrainCourse(培训科目)..............................................................................10
3.2.17TrainCategory(培训类别)...........................................................................10
3.2.18TrainRecord(培训记录)...............................................................................113.3表之间的关联设计.............................................................................................113.4附件:
.............................................................................................................13
BinaryStar第3页共18页
1引言
1.1预期的读者
主要为本公司以几份承包方的阅读者,如设计人员、开发人员等。
有时可以包括客户方的阅读者,如:
市场部人员、开发人员等。
1.2数据库
采用MicrosoftSQLServer2005作为系统开发的数据库管理系统,数据库的名称为EmterpriseHR中文名称为企业人力资源
1.3目的和作用
将数据分析的结果进一步整理,形成最终的计算机模型,以便开发人员建立物理数据
库。
2数据字典设计
名字:
基本信息名字:
照片信息名字:
账户信息别名:
别名:
描述:
员工的基本信息描述:
员工的一些照片信息描述:
员工登陆系统的账号信息定义:
基本信息=员工ID+姓名+定义:
照片信息=员工学历证书+定义:
账户信息=用户名+密码+性别+学历+学位+部门+职务+员工照片+员工身份证状态人员状态位置:
基本信息位置:
基本信息注释:
员工ID=csu+编号学历:
专科、本科、硕士研究生、博士研究生学位:
学士、硕士、博士人员状态:
在职、离职
员工履历名字:
员工档案名字:
奖惩管理
别名:
描述:
记录员工的履历信息描述:
记录员工档案的基本信息描述:
记录员工的奖惩信息
定义:
员工履历=共组内容+重定义:
员工档案=员工档案ID+定义:
奖惩管理=奖惩管理ID+
要成绩+开始时间+结束时间+员工档案编号+员工档案名称+时间+标题+内容+类别
职务+部门员工档案摘要+备注位置:
数据库
位置:
数据库位置:
数据库注释:
类别为自定义输入
注释:
从数据库中读取部门与职
务的种类
BinaryStar第4页共18页
员工合同名字:
离职记录名字:
职称聘任记录别名:
记录员工的合同信息描述:
记录员工的离职信息描述:
职称聘任记录定义:
员工合同=员工合同ID+定义:
离职记录=记录ID+类型+定义:
职称聘任记录=ID+职称开始时间+结束时间+薪资+电原因+时间+时间子文档注释:
记录ID=LR+数字编码位置:
数据库+本地文件类型:
到达退休年龄、病退、自动离职、死亡
证书记录名字:
培训情况名字:
培训科目记录
记录员工的获得证书信息描述:
记录员工的培训情况描述:
记录培训科目信息
证书记录=记录ID+证书定义:
培训情况=培训教师+课时定义:
培训科目记录=科目ID+
名称+证书号+发证日期+费用科目名称+科目成绩
培训类别名字:
培训记录别名:
记录培训的类别信息描述:
存储培训记录定义:
培训类别=类别ID+编码定义:
培训记录=记录ID+性质+位置:
+名称编号+名称+开始时间+结束时
数据库间+培训费用+培训地点+主办
从数据库中读取类别和科单位+培训方式+负责人姓名+
目考核成绩
3数据库设计
3.1系统物理结构设计
根据硬件设备和数据库平台系统,对数据库系统的物理存储结构进行规划,估计数据库
BinaryStar第5页共18页
的大小,增长速度,各主要部分的访问频度。
确定数据文件的命名,日志文件的命名。
数据文件和日志文件的物理存放位置,如果有多个存储设备,需要规划数据文件的组织方式。
系统内存使用配置,一般来说,数据库系统会自动维护系统内存,但有时为了某些性能问题,可以根据需要对数据库的内存管理进行另行配置。
3.2表设计
根据数据字典的设计,进一步细化为数据库表的设计。
表的设计包括以下内容:
表名(中英文)
字段名
字段数据类型
字段是否为空
字段的默认值
备注,对字段的解释性说明:
主键、外键、是否自动增一、是否为索引、是否唯一、是
否进行数据检查等。
3.2.1EmployeeInfo(员工信息)
字段名数据类型是否为空默认值备注
主键employeeIDint
employeeNamevarchar(20)sexchar
(2)birthdaydatetimeIDcardNumberchar18educationalBackvarchar(20)ground
degreevarchar(20)3.2.2Image(图片信息)
否主键/外键employeeIDint
certificatePicvarchar(50)employeePicvarchar(50)IDcardPicvarchar(50)
BinaryStar第6页共18页
3.2.3Account(用户信息)
否主键/外键employeeIDInt
usernamevarchar(20)passwordvarchar(20)statevarchar(20)
3.2.4EmployeeResume(员工履历)
否主键外键employeeIDInt
否主键外键positionIDInt
否主键外键DepartmentIDint
workingContentvarchar(100)importantAchievvarchar(100)ements
startTimedatetimeendTimedatetime3.2.5Department(部门)
否主键DepartmentIDint
departmentNamevarchar(30)3.2.6Position(职位)
否主键positionIDint
positionNamevarchar(30)BinaryStar第7页共18页
3.2.7EmployeeFiles(员工档案)
否主键fileIDint
否外键employeeIDint
fileNumberintfileNamevarchar(20)fileContentAbstrvarchar(100)act
fileCommentvarchar(100)3.2.8RAPRecords(奖惩记录)
否主键外键employeeIDint
否主键外键rApMIDint
3.2.9RAPRecords(奖惩管理)
否主键外键datetimedatetime
rApTitlevarchar(20)rApContentvarchar(100)rApCategoryvarchar(20)
3.2.10EmployeeContract(员工合同)
否主键ContractIDint
否外键rApMIDint
employeeIDintcontractStartTimdatetimee
contractEndTimedatetimecontractSalaryfloatcontractElecdocvarchar(50)
BinaryStar第8页共18页
3.2.11LeavingRecord(离职记录)
否主键leavingRecordIDint
leavingTypevarchar(20)leavingReasonvarchar(20)leavingTimedatetime
3.2.12TitleEmploymentRecords(职称聘任记录)
否外键titleEmploymentint
RecordsID
否主键employeeIDint
employmentTitlevarchar(20)employmentTimedatetime
3.2.13CertificateRecords(证书获得记录)
否主键certificateRecordint
sID
certificateDatevarchar(30)certificateDateintcertificateDatedatetime
BinaryStar第9页共18页
3.2.14TrainInfo(培训情况)
否主键外键trainRecordIDint
teacherNamevarchar(20)courseTimeintfeefloat
3.2.15CourseGrade(科目成绩)
否主键外键rainRecordIDint
否主键外键trainCourseIDint
courseGradefloat
3.2.16TrainCourse(培训科目)
否主键trainCourseIDint
trainCourseNamevarchar(20)
3.2.17TrainCategory(培训类别)
否主键trainCategoryIDint
否categoryCodeintcategoryNamevarchar(20)
BinaryStar第10页共18页
3.2.18TrainRecord(培训记录)
否主键trainRecordIDint
否外键trainCategoryIDint
trainPropertyvarchar(20)trainCodevarchar(20)trainNamevarchar(30)trainStartTimedatetimetrainEndTimedatetimetrainFeefloattrainPlacevarchar(100)sponsorvarchar(100)trainMethodvarchar(30)directorNamevarchar(30)checkGradefloat
3.3表之间的关联设计
为了保证数据的完整性,需要对表之间相互的数据进行约束,主要是通过外键来实现数据增删时的数据完备。
1、员工履历信息
BinaryStar第11页共18页
员工履历信息包含了部门信息植物信息和员工个人基本信息的主键,依赖于这三个实体而存在。
2培训情况信息
其中成绩作为一个弱实体必须依赖与培训科目和培训情况而存在。
而培训情况必须依赖与培训记录和员工信息,之间存在外键关联关系。
BinaryStar第12页共18页
4附件:
1概念数据库模型
2物理数据库模型
BinaryStar第13页共18页
BinaryStar第14页共18页
下面是赠送的保安部制度范本,不需要的可以编辑删除!
!
谢谢!
保安部工作制度
一、认真贯彻党的路线、方针政策和国家的法津法觃,按照####年度目标的要求,做好####的安全保卫工作,保护全体人员和公私财物的安全,保持####正常的经营秩序和工作秩序。
二、做好消防安全工作,认真贯彻“预防为主”的方针,教育提高全体人员的消防意识和防火知识,配备、配齐####各个楼层的消防器材,管好用好各种电器设备,确保####各通道畅通,严防各种灾害事故的发生。
三、严格贯彻值班、巡检制度,按时上岗、到岗,加经对重要设备和重点部位的管理,防止和打击盗窃等各种犯罪活劢,确保####内外安全。
四、、加强保安队部建设,努力学习业务知识,认真贯彻法律法觃,不断提高全体保安人员的思想素质和业务水平,勤奋工作,秉公执法,建设一支思想作风过硬和业务素质精良的保安队伍。
11、保持监控室和值班室的清洁干净,天天打扫,窗明地净。
12、服从领导安排,完成领导交办任务。
BinaryStar第15页共18页
5、积极扑救。
火警初起阶段,要全力自救。
防止蔓延,尽快扑灭,要正确使用灭火器,电器,应先切断电源。
6、一旦发生火灾,应积极维护火场秩序,保证进出道路畅通。
看管抢救重要物资,疏散危险区域人员。
九、协同本部门或其他部门所进行的各项工作进行记录。
保安员值班操作及要求
BinaryStar第16页共18页
一、交接岗
1、每日上午9时和下午19时为交接岗。
2、交接岗时将当班所接纳物品清点清楚,以及夜班所发生的情况未得到解决的需>
面汇报。
检查值班室内外的卫生状况,地面无纸屑,桌面无杂物,整齐清洁。
二、执勤
1、7:
50—8:
10、13:
50—14:
10立岗迎接上班人员;
12:
00—12:
20、18:
00—18:
20立岗送下班人员。
2、值勤时做到遇见领导立岗,检查物品立岗,外来人员进出立岗。
3、门卫室值勤时,应做到坐姿端正,注规监规器的劢态,做好接